Observing Key West's Iconic Southernmost Point

This live webcam offers a dynamic window into one of Key West's most famous landmarks: the Southernmost Point Buoy. You can observe the ever-present line of visitors waiting to capture their moment at this distinctive monument, marking the closest point of land to Cuba in the continental United States. The scene is constantly changing with the ebb and flow of tourists and locals alike.

Beyond the vibrant buoy and its eager admirers, the camera captures the sparkling turquoise waters of the Atlantic Ocean. Watch for passing boats, the distant horizon, and the quintessential Key West skyline framed by swaying palm trees. The light shifts throughout the day, offering different perspectives from sunny mornings to golden afternoons.
